"My project is to edit the Latin creed commentaries and
explanations of the faith found in over two hundred Carolingian
manuscripts (mid-eighth to end-ninth century) . The project will 1}
make known and accessible a large number of entirely unedited Latin
texts; 2} supply new, critical editions of older, often inaccurate,
published commentaries on the creeds, employing manuscripts not
used in previous editions; and 3} bring together for the first time
a significant portion of the Carolingian literature pertaining to
the interpretation of the creeds.
In its larger context, this project is a contribution to the
study of the Carolingian Renaissance, or Carolingian Reform. Long
acknowledged as one of the greatest historical enterprises of
western civilization, its implementation and transforming effect on
the lives and institutions of the people across nascent Europe are
still little explained."
